What is the correlation coefficient?

Back

A statistical measure that describes the strength and direction of a relationship between two variables.

What does a correlation coefficient of r=1 indicate?

Back

A perfect positive correlation, meaning as one variable increases, the other variable also increases.

What does a correlation coefficient of r=-1 indicate?

Back

A perfect negative correlation, meaning as one variable increases, the other variable decreases.

What does a correlation coefficient of r=0 indicate?

Back

No correlation, meaning there is no relationship between the two variables.

What does a correlation coefficient of r=0.5 indicate?

Back

A moderate positive correlation, indicating a positive relationship between the two variables.

What does a correlation coefficient of r=-0.5 indicate?

Back

A moderate negative correlation, indicating a negative relationship between the two variables.

What is the line of best fit?

Back

A straight line that best represents the data on a scatter plot, used to predict values.
